Their namesake books, which were written by Franklin W. Dixon and debuted in , feature suspenseful titles such as What Happened at Midnight , Footprints Under the Window , and The Haunted Fort , which are brought to life with vibrant cover art and dramatic frontispieces. Within the slight volumes themselves, the young detectives, who are often joined by their friends, solve mysteries in the fictional town of Bayport. As a 7-year-old, I felt the books extended an invitation, a promise: You, too, can save the day.
But beyond the fun exploits, the enduring appeal of the Hardy Boys series, and the reason it has sold more than 70 million copies, stem from its broad relatability. That is, the books take seriously the fact that growing up often means having boundless curiosity, challenging authority, and wrestling with questions of good versus evil.
Rereading the Hardy Boys series has been an opportunity to untangle my nostalgia around the sleuths, who inadvertently helped me understand my identity through a fictional world not exactly built with boys like me in mind. Hardy Boys , literary brothers Frank and Joe Hardy, the teenage protagonists of a run of American juvenile puzzle books first published in Frank and Joe are educated at the craft of criminal detection with their father, Fenton, a former police officer. The boys solve crimes with each other, frequently aided by their dad or their pals. Edward Stratemeyer originally conceived and plotted the sequence.
Publication of this show was constant from when The Tower Treasure and two additional Hardy Boys books were issued. A Hardy Boys Casefiles series was printed in and averaged approximately ten names each year.
In addition, the brothers were teamed relatively briefly with Tom Swift two books, , and appeared in a series for younger readers known as the Clues Brothers In that the Hardy Boys once more was upgraded and repackaged as the Undercover Brothers.
It finished in , and a new show, The Hardy Boy Adventures, surfaced the following year. Another series was conducted in The Hardy Boys also emerged in volumes of their Case Files show and 39 volumes of the Undercover Brothers series and are now the Hardy Boys Adventures series heroes.
